Cuaron, Blanchett Launch Psychological Thriller 'Disclaimer'
The new Apple TV+ series 'Disclaimer,' directed by Oscar-winner Alfonso Cuarón, presents a psychological thriller that prompts viewers to reconsider their judgments. Based on Renée Knight's 2015 novel, the seven-part series stars Cate Blanchett as Catherine Ravenscroft, a documentary-maker whose past is threatened when a book detailing her dark secrets surfaces. The author, a retired teacher named Stephen (played by Kevin Kline), aims to expose her story, endangering her reputation and relationships. Blanchett's character is described as seemingly passive yet deeply complex, and her involvement in the project led to significant script revisions. The series, which also features Sacha Baron Cohen and Lesley Manville, is set to premiere on October 11, 2024, and combines intricate narratives with themes of judgment and perception, as highlighted by both Blanchett and Cuarón.
